Monitor Humidity Degrees Routinely



After completing mold remediation procedures, preserving optimal humidity levels is critical to stop mold and mildew re-growth and make certain a healthy and balanced indoor environment. High moisture degrees over 60% produce a favorable setting for mold to grow, making normal keeping track of an aggressive procedure to avoid any type of future mold and mildew problems.


In addition, establishing a regular schedule for moisture checks, especially in risky areas such as bathrooms, cellars, and cooking areas, is a proactive method to mold prevention. By consistently checking moisture degrees, property proprietors can successfully minimize the threat of mold reoccurrence and preserve a healthy interior setting post-remediation.


Conduct Thorough Inspections Post-Remediation



Adhering to the conclusion of mold removal procedures, it is imperative to conduct detailed assessments to verify the performance of the remediation procedure. These post-remediation assessments are critical in ensuring that the mold and mildew concern has been successfully resolved which there is no recurrence or remaining mold and mildew growth. Inspections ought to be accomplished by qualified specialists who have proficiency in recognizing mold and analyzing indoor air high quality.


Throughout these examinations, various methods such as aesthetic assessments, air sampling, and surface tasting may be utilized to completely review the remediated locations. Visual assessments involve an in-depth inspection of the facilities to look for any type of noticeable signs of mold and mildew development or water damage. Air tasting helps in determining the air-borne mold spore degrees, while surface tasting can spot mold bits on surfaces.


Implement Correct Ventilation Approaches





After making certain the efficiency of the mold remediation process with comprehensive examinations, the next important action is to concentrate on carrying out proper ventilation techniques. Appropriate air flow is important in preventing mold and mildew reoccurrence by managing wetness degrees and promoting air flow. To accomplish this, it is advised to use exhaust fans in locations prone to high humidity, such as bathrooms and kitchen areas. Furthermore, opening up doors and windows when weather condition allows can help enhance air movement and minimize wetness build-up. Air dehumidifiers and purifiers are likewise beneficial devices in preserving optimal interior air top quality.


Correct air flow not only help in avoiding mold and mildew development however also adds to the overall health and comfort of passengers. By ensuring appropriate air flow throughout the building, you can decrease the risk of mold regrowth and create a much healthier living atmosphere.

Usage Mold-Resistant Materials for Fixes



To boost the long-term efficiency of mold remediation efforts, integrating mold-resistant materials for repairs is crucial in reducing the threat of future mold and mildew development. Mold-resistant materials are developed to stand up to wetness and inhibit mold development, making them an important option for locations prone to moisture and moisture. When fixing locations influenced by mold, using products such as mold-resistant drywall, mold-resistant paints, and mold-resistant caulking can assist protect against mold reappearance.




Mold-resistant drywall is an excellent choice to standard drywall in areas like shower rooms and basements where dampness degrees are greater. This sort of drywall has a special finishing that withstands mold development also when revealed to damp problems. Furthermore, making use of mold-resistant paints including antimicrobial agents can additionally prevent mold advancement on walls and ceilings.

Maintain Tidiness and Address Water Issues



Guaranteeing cleanliness and promptly addressing water problems are essential methods to support in safeguarding interior rooms from mold and mildew reinfestation. Routine cleaning, dusting, and vacuuming can assist get rid of any remaining mold and mildew spores and prevent them from clearing up and proliferating. In addition, keeping indoor spaces completely dry and dealing with any kind of water problems promptly is vital in mold and mildew prevention. Leakages, water invasion, or high moisture levels can produce the ideal breeding place for mold and mildew, so it is crucial to deal with any kind of water-related issues right away.


To keep sanitation, think about using HEPA filters in vacuum cleaners and air purifiers to catch mold spores and prevent their blood circulation in the air. Making sure correct air flow in locations prone to moisture buildup, such as restrooms and kitchen areas, can aid maintain humidity degrees in check. By staying alert concerning sanitation and addressing water problems quickly, you can effectively prevent mold reinfestation and preserve a healthy indoor environment.
